Job Summary

Our European activities are growing rapidly, and we are currently seeking a full-time, office-based Statistical Analyst to join our Global Statistics team. This position will work in a team to accomplish tasks and projects that are instrumental to the company’s success.

At Medpace, Statistical Analysts go through an extensive onboarding and training process, which prepares them to become experts in their field. If you want an exciting career where you use your previous expertise and can develop and grow your career even further, then this is the opportunity for you.

Responsibilities

  • Support analysis for global studies;
  • Review analysis plans for appropriate methods;
  • Operate in collaboration with Project Statistician and other Statistical Analysts and Programmers to ensure study outputs are produced to a high quality and in a timely fashion;
  • Assist in generation of specification documents for derived datasets (e.g., ADaM) and tables, listings, and figures;
  • Use efficient programming techniques to produce and/or QC derived datasets (e.g. ADaM) and tables, listings, and figures according to specifications.

Qualifications

  • Master’s Degree in Medical Statistics, Statistics or Biostatistics;
  • Good communication skills;
  • Willingness to apply innovative programming techniques to solve critical problems;
  • Can adapt and respond to requests from across the business while being aware of impact of response;
  • SAS programming experience and/or SAS Base Programming Certificate.

Medpace Overview

Medpace is a full-service clinical contract research organization (CRO). We provide Phase I-IV clinical development services to the biotechnology, pharmaceutical and medical device industries. Our mission is to accelerate the global development of safe and effective medical therapeutics through its scientific and disciplined approach. We leverage local regulatory and therapeutic expertise across all major areas including oncology, cardiology, metabolic disease, endocrinology, central nervous system, anti-viral and anti-infective. Headquartered in Cincinnati, Ohio, employing more than 5,000 people across 40+ countries.
